AB Dynamics reports growth in revenue and profits

Acquisition underpins growth in revenue and operating profit
January 25, 2024
  • Net cash up even after £14.4mn acquisition payment
  • Share price flat despite earnings uplift

AB Dynamics (ABDP), the company used by carmakers to test new vehicles, grew revenue and adjusted profit by more than a fifth in the year to August 2023, although Ansible Motion – a simulator company acquired at the start of the year – did most of the heavy lifting. 

It provided £11.8mn of the £17.6mn of the additional revenue earned by AB Dynamics, and £2.4mn of the £2.9mn of adjusted operating profit. AB Dynamics ended up settling on a £23.8mn fee for Ansible, which was much lower than the maximum amount of £31.2mn that would have been due if all targets were hit. 

AB Dynamics’ operating margin only edged up by 10 basis points to 16.5 per cent, though, as the ABD Solutions business that is still in development phase sucked in a further £1.8mn in funding. This division is developing driverless systems for off-site vehicles in areas such as mining and defence, and is now moving towards commercialisation. It recently won a £1mn contract to retrofit construction machines with a pedestrian detection system.

Cash generation was strong, with the company finishing the year with net cash excluding leases of £32mn – up £2.8mn on the prior year, even after shelling out £14.4mn upfront for Ansible Motion.

Prospects remain upbeat, with the company reporting an “encouraging” start to its current financial year. 

AB Dynamics' share price has been flat over the past 12 months and, with earnings per share increasing by 28 per cent, its valuation is “much less daunting” than it once was, analysts at Stifel argued. At 28 times forecast earnings, the shares trade well below their five-year average of 34 times. Buy.
